Recovery Period Following Halo Placement

Once the halo is fitted and positioned, patients undergo a healing process that varies in duration. Understanding the recovery period after halo placement is crucial for patients and their caregivers to ensure a successful rehabilitation.

Factors Affecting Recovery Time

  • Severity of the injury: The extent and nature of the injury can play a significant role in the recovery time required. More severe injuries may need a longer healing period.
  • Individual healing ability: Each person’s body responds differently to injuries. Factors such as overall health, age, and underlying medical conditions can influence the speed of recovery.
  • Adherence to treatment plan: Following the prescribed treatment plan, which includes regular check-ups, physical therapy exercises, and wearing the halo for the recommended duration, can contribute to faster healing.
  • Complications and setbacks: Unexpected complications, such as infections or complications related to the halo device, can extend the recovery time.

Typical Recovery Timeline

The recovery period after halo placement can range from several weeks to several months. During the first few weeks, patients may experience discomfort, headaches, and difficulty sleeping, as their body adjusts to the halo device. It is normal to feel fatigued during this time, so adequate rest is essential.

As the initial healing progresses, patients may begin engaging in light activities and physical therapy exercises under the guidance of medical professionals. The halo device is typically worn for 8-12 weeks, depending on the nature of the injury and the progress made during rehabilitation.

Gradually, individuals may start experiencing improvements in their mobility and strength. However, the complete recovery time varies and depends on the individual’s healing process.

Monitoring and Follow-up Care

Regular follow-up appointments with healthcare providers are crucial to monitor the progress of recovery and address any concerns or complications that may arise. They can provide guidance on exercises, post-care instructions, and the gradual removal of the halo device when deemed appropriate.

It is important for patients to communicate any discomfort, pain, or changes in their condition to the healthcare team, as this can assist in tailoring the recovery plan and ensuring a successful outcome.

Common side effects and strategies for managing them

When undergoing treatment with a halo, it is important to be aware of the potential side effects that can arise. While the duration of these effects may vary from person to person, it is essential to have an understanding of common symptoms and learn how to cope with them effectively.

  • Pain and discomfort: It is not uncommon to experience some level of pain and discomfort after undergoing halo treatment. This can range from mild discomfort to more intense sensations.
  • Headaches and dizziness: Some individuals may experience headaches or dizziness as a result of wearing the halo device. These symptoms can be unsettling, but there are strategies to help alleviate them.
  • Skin irritation and pressure sores: Extended periods of wearing a halo brace can lead to skin irritation and the development of pressure sores. Taking proper care of the skin and ensuring the brace fits correctly can help prevent these issues.
  • Difficulty sleeping: The halo device may interfere with sleep due to discomfort or physical restrictions. Establishing a bedtime routine and creating a comfortable sleeping environment can aid in getting a good night’s rest.
  • Emotional challenges: Dealing with the physical changes and restrictions imposed by the halo device can be emotionally challenging. Seeking support from loved ones, talking to a therapist, and engaging in activities that promote relaxation and positivity can help navigate these emotions.
  • Limitations in daily activities: Engaging in regular daily activities may become more challenging with the halo device. Learning adaptive strategies and seeking assistance when needed can help individuals maintain their independence and continue with their usual routines.
